本文旨在全面介绍使用 TPWallet 充值 IOST 时的技术与合规考量,涵盖多重签名、合约变量、市场审查、全球科技支付、零知识证明与实时审核等关键点,帮助开发者和用户兼顾便捷与安全。
1. TPWallet 充值 IOST 的基础流程
- 地址与网络:确认 TPWallet 内提供的 IOST 地址与链参数(主网/测试网)。复制地址并核对 memo(如需)。
- 充值提交:从交易所或其他钱包发起转账,注意网络费与最小充值量。
- 确认数:等待区块确认,钱包通常显示到账后的确认数可提现或使用。
- 异常处理:若长时间未到账,应提供交易哈希查询链上状态并联系 TPWallet 支持。
2. 多重签名(Multi-signature)与托管安全
在企业或团队托管场景,用多重签名可显著降低单点故障与私钥被盗风险。典型参数包括签名者地址集合、最小签名阈值(m-of-n)与权限分层。对充值流程,多签可用于资金冷钱包的签发与大额出金审批。
3. 智能合约变量(合约变量)设计要点
合约设计应明确保存的变量如 balances(余额映射)、allowances(授权)、owners(多签成员)、minConfirmations(最小确认数)、paused(合约暂停开关)等。注意变量命名与可升级性(代理模式或数据分离),并对敏感变量设访问控制(onlyOwner / multisig)。
4. 市场审查与合规风险
不同司法辖区对加密资产有不同监管与审查强度。市场审查可能导致交易所或支付渠道限制 IOST 充值/提现。服务方应实现 KYC/AML 流程、黑名单过滤与合约事件上报,以便应对监管查询。
5. 全球科技支付与互操作性

将 IOST 用于全球科技支付需考虑跨链桥、闪兑兑换与法币在地上链路径。集成稳定币或法币兑换服务能提升可用性;同时设计低延迟支付通道(如支付通道或状态通道)可支持微支付与高频场景。

6. 零知识证明(ZKP)与隐私保护
零知识证明可在不泄露敏感信息的前提下证明交易有效性。对充值场景,ZKP 可用于隐私友好的余额证明、合规证明(证明未在黑名单中)或在链下审计时只暴露必要数据。常见方案包括 zk-SNARKs、zk-STARKs 与基于回路/信标的证明。
7. 实时审核与可追溯性
实时审核结合链上事件、节点监控与外部或acles,可实现对充值流水的即时检测与异常告警。推荐做法:对关键合约事件(Transfer、Deposit、Withdraw)上链日志化,并使用 SIEM/ELK 类工具补充链外日志,实现从事务提交到到账的全链路可视化与回溯。
8. 风险与最佳实践
- 私钥与多签:对大额资金启用多重签名、硬件安全模块(HSM)或冷签方案。
- 合约审计:在主网上线前进行第三方审计并修补合约变量可能的访问控制漏洞。
- 审查与合规:在不同市场部署合规适配器,支持 KYC/AML 并在必要时冻结可疑资金。
- 隐私与合规平衡:对需要隐私保护的场景用 ZKP,对监管要求高的场景提供可选择的可审计路径。
结语
将 TPWallet 与 IOST 结合用于充值与支付,需要在用户体验、链上设计与合规审查之间找到平衡。通过合理利用多重签名、严谨的合约变量设计、零知识证明与实时审核体系,能够在保护隐私的同时实现透明可追溯的全球科技支付解决方案。
评论
Luna
写得很实用,特别是多重签名和合约变量那部分,给开发团队参考价值很高。
张晓明
关于零知识证明的应用举例能否更具体一些,比如实现路径或框架推荐?
cryptoFan88
实时审核那段很关键,建议补充一些现成的监控工具和告警策略。
未来观察者
文章平衡了隐私和合规,读起来很有逻辑,期待后续的实践案例分享。